Also, when you can....get some SF Syrups to jazz things up.  I have SF Irish Creme, SF Raspberry, and SF Hazelnut.  They're all good!  That way you won't get tired of having the same thing over and over.

I make some decaf coffee, use the Vanilla protein powder (again make it like a paste) and use the Raspberry syrup...so good!

ETA:  Also, the Jello SF Instant Pudding added to the powder with a little water or milk and ice.   Throw it all in the blender and there you go.   So far I've tried Cheesecake, Banana Creme & Butterscotch.
